IN LOVING MEMORY OF
David J.
Jones
June 13, 1926 – December 25, 2017
Dr. David J. Jones, 91, of Macungie, died Christmas night in York after a full day spent with his wife, Joan E. Jones, his children, grandchildren and great grandchildren. Dr. Jones was born in Shamokin on June 13, 1926. He was the son of the late Frederick Arthur Jones and Margaret May (Fitzpatrick) Jones. He graduated from Shamokin High School where he lettered in wrestling and football. In April of 1944, at the age of 17, David enlisted in the Marine Corps. Discharged honorably from the Corps in 1946, David worked for a time in his grandfather's moving and storage business. When war broke out in Korea, Dave was called up by the Marines in 1950, achieving the rank of sergeant. After the war, David sold insurance in Mount Carmel and Altoona, Pennsylvania, then entered the Palmer College of Chiropractic in Davenport, Iowa, graduating in 1967. He operated a private practice of chiropractic medicine in Center Valley from 1968 to 1991. David was a member of Holy Spirit Lutheran Church, the American Legion and Masonic Lodge 469 of Center Valley. He was a 32nd degree Mason.
